Ural Cross - 2014 Specifications and Reviews

The 2014 Ural Cross is a classic sidecar motorcycle designed for adventurous riders seeking rugged off-road capability and practical two-up touring. Powered by a 745cc air-cooled boxer twin producing 39 horsepower, it excels in rough terrain thanks to its low-revving torque, shaft drive, and proven reliability. Best known for combining Soviet-era durability with distinctive character, the Cross remains ideal for explorers prioritizing capability over speed.

Rider Profile

Best ForBest suited to riders who have experience with sidecar rigs or are willing to learn, since a sidecar-equipped machine handles nothing like a solo motorcycle.
PurposeBuilt for slow, deliberate exploration and rugged utility rather than speed, functioning more like a light off-road utility vehicle than a conventional bike.
Rider FitRequires real physical effort and upper-body strength to muscle the rig through turns, ruts, and low-speed maneuvers, especially with the sidecar attached.
CharacterAppeals to riders drawn to mechanical simplicity, old-school charm, and go-anywhere adventure over refinement or performance.
Not Ideal ForNot for riders seeking speed, sporty cornering, or an easy, low-effort ride, as its low top speed and unconventional handling make it unsuitable for spirited road riding.
